These diseases include high blood pressure, diabetes, clogged arteries, heart and blood vessel disease, high cholesterol, and chronic kidney disease. Other possible causes include: Nerve injury: The penis, spinal cord, prostate, bladder or pelvis may have sustained a physical injury that needs to be treated. This includes a large group of men who have had surgery or radiation treatment for prostate cancer. Unhealthy lifestyle: This includes smoking, excessive alcohol use, obesity and not exercising. Mental health: Depression, stress and anxiety surrounding sexual failure can all lead to erectile dysfunction. Medications: Some medications, including antidepressants, can cause sexual side-effects. Hormones: A small number of erectile dysfunction cases result from low levels of the male hormone testosterone.

The tests performed will be left to your doctor's discretion. It is common to measure kidney function, liver function, cholesterol, as well as checking your blood cells for anaemia or other problems. A fasting blood sugar measurement will be performed to exclude diabetes. A PSA (prostate specific antigen) blood test may also be carried out if necessary.
ABSTRACT: Erectile dysfunction (ED) is a common urologic condition that causes distress in men. Risk factors and predictors for ED include age, cardiovascular disease (CVD), hypertension, diabetes, smoking, and certain medications. CVD and ED share several risk factors, and ED may be a predictor of future cardiovascular events. Lifestyle modifications and phosphodiesterase type 5 inhibitors (PDE5Is) are considered first-line therapies for ED. PDE5Is can be less effective in patients with diabetes and should be used cautiously in certain patients with CVD. This review explores treatment options for ED with a focus on those with a history of diabetes or CVD.
